Brownie Muffins

These Brownie Muffins are rich, fudgy, and oh-so-easy to make! Perfect for any chocolate lover craving a delicious treat.
Prep Time15 minutes
Cook Time20 minutes
Total Time35 minutes
Servings: 12 servings

Ingredients

  • 3/4 cup unsalted butter melted
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 2 large eggs at room temperature
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ips

Instructions

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  • Line a muffin tin with parchment paper liners or spray it with non-stick cooking spray.
  • In a large mixing bowl, combine the melted butter and sugar. Whisk until well blended. Add the eggs and vanilla extract, mixing until smooth and creamy.
  • In another bowl, whisk together the fl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, and salt until well combined.
  •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et ingredients, stirring just until combined.
  • Gently fold in the semi-sweet chocolate chips.
  • Using a spoon or an ice cream scoop, fill each muffin cup about three-quarters full with batter.
  • Place the muffin tin in the preheated oven and bake for 18-20 minutes.
  • Remove the muffins from the oven and let them cool in the pan for about 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Notes

  • These muffins can be customized with nuts or dried fruit for extra flavor.
  • Store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
  • For gluten-free options, use a gluten-free flour blend.
